Spec comparison
Panel
| Spec | Acer - Predator X32 X3 | ASUS - ROG Swift PG34WCDM |
|---|---|---|
| Screen size | 32 " | 34 "lead |
| Panel typeⓘ | OLED | QD-OLEDlead |
| Resolutionⓘ | 4Klead | 1440p |
| Aspect ratioⓘ | 16:9 | 21:9 |
| Curvedⓘ | false | truelead |
Performance
| Spec | Acer - Predator X32 X3 | ASUS - ROG Swift PG34WCDM |
|---|---|---|
| Refresh rateⓘ | 240 Hz | 240 Hz |
| Response time (GtG)ⓘ | 0.03 ms | 0.03 ms |
| Peak brightnessⓘ | 1000 nits | 1300 nitslead |
| DCI-P3 coverageⓘ | 99 % | 99 % |
| HDRⓘ | true | true |
| G-Syncⓘ | true | true |
| FreeSyncⓘ | true | true |
Connectivity
| Spec | Acer - Predator X32 X3 | ASUS - ROG Swift PG34WCDM |
|---|---|---|
| HDMI ports | 2 | 2 |
| DisplayPort ports | 1 | 1 |
| USB-C inputⓘ | true | true |
| USB-C Power Deliveryⓘ | 90 W | 90 W |
| KVM | true | true |
